Semi-Auto Pistols Descriptions
Browning BDA 380
The BDA-380 Pistol was introduced in 1977 and discontinued in 1997.
FN 509
FN's 509 pistol has a 4\" cold hammer-forged stainless steel barrel with a black finish and a recessed target crown. The grip has an enhanced grip texture which enables faster follow -up shots and interchangeable backstraps. This model has a Mil-STD-1913 accessory rail and comes with two magazines.
